Top Plumbing Tools You Must Have in Your House

Becoming your plumber in today’s society is becoming very popular amongst citizens. Whenever you have a leak or a clog, everybody’s first option is to call a plumber. But what if you can do it yourself without calling a professional. Plumbing problems will arise always, whether it’s a clogged sink or a leaky faucet, they can easily be fixed with some easy tips and tools. Most of the tools needed to fix plumbing problems are very cheap or can eve be found in your home. Instead of using a propane torch, spend the extra money on self-igniting torch, which is more fitting than using matches or a lighter. If you have to cut

through pipes, use a hacksaw to cut through screws, pipes and hardware. A basin wrench is an essential tool for plumbing. This tool’s long tube can reach behind the sink and hard to see spaces. This is the only tool of its kind to reach behind tough spaces. An adjustable wrench is used for compression fittings and other parts that have hex shaped nuts. This tool is cheap and versatile in all plumbing needs. A plunger, which should be in every household, is the most important tool for a home grown plumber.  A fire resistant cloth is important especially when dealing with propane torches. They are used to protect flammable surfaces in case a fire should occur, and don’t forget a fire extinguisher for safety purposes.  You must check and see if the plumbing issue is fixable by buying some tools at the hardware store.  However, if you are unable to find a problem or repair it yourself, then you should call a professional plumber to avoid any damage or further complication.
